WiFi直接连接:Nexus 5上的Android
人,, 我有个问题。 我正在尝试从LG unsing WiFi Direct连接两台Nexus 5设备,但我遇到了问题。 我研究过这本手册 但它不能正常工作 第一个问题是对等点的发现。一个设备位于另一个设备附近。比我开始的对等发现和设备不能总是找到对方。 即使他们找到了彼此,即使他们找到了自己。很快他们又输了 即使操作正确,我也无法获得设备之间的连接 也许我做错了什么,但是示例应用程序 它也不能正常工作 只有Nexus 5个这样的问题, 或者有安卓操作系统bug的代码, 或者是别的什么人 是否有WiFiDirect稳定工作的设备 谢谢你的回答WiFi直接连接:Nexus 5上的Android,android,wifi-direct,nexus-5,Android,Wifi Direct,Nexus 5,人,, 我有个问题。 我正在尝试从LG unsing WiFi Direct连接两台Nexus 5设备,但我遇到了问题。 我研究过这本手册 但它不能正常工作 第一个问题是对等点的发现。一个设备位于另一个设备附近。比我开始的对等发现和设备不能总是找到对方。 即使他们找到了彼此,即使他们找到了自己。很快他们又输了 即使操作正确,我也无法获得设备之间的连接 也许我做错了什么,但是示例应用程序 它也不能正常工作 只有Nexus 5个这样的问题, 或者有安卓操作系统bug的代码, 或者是别的什么人 是否有
还有,我的英语很差。不清楚你在做什么。如果您希望两台设备通过wifi直接连接,则设备的用户进入设置并执行所需操作。然后连接设备。你正在编写应用程序吗?那个应用程序应该做什么?我正在编写一个应用程序。两台设备运行此应用程序,并且必须通过WiFi直接连接和交换信息。为了对这个应用程序进行编程,a尝试了这个手册:但是代码没有这样做,这是我想要的。如果我在初始化后调用discoverPeers方法,那么BroadcastReceiver必须很快接收到意图,其操作等于WIFI\u P2P\u PEERS\u CHANGED\u操作。但它并非每次都有效。非常offten discoverPeers方法调用找不到非常接近的其他设备。如果我尝试在wifi direct设置中查找第二台nexus 5设备。(设置->wifi->wifidirect->搜索节点)它每次都能工作。问题是,我能做什么?也许我可以从其他公司购买另外两台设备,或者我必须等待新版本的android,在那里这个错误已经得到修复。如果nexus 5本身无法建立可靠的wifi直接连接,那么你就无能为力了。把它们带回商店?你可以用谷歌搜索这个已知的bug。同时,买一些便宜的中国手机,继续编程;-)。